TIP #2: Eat like a Hobbit. We joke about this all the time. We eat
like darn Hobbits. Breakfast, second breakfast, elevensies.... Once you
become super fit you will need the calories to fuel the fire, so to speak. Start
eating more and more often and your metabolism will start run like a freight
train.
TIP #3: Do 2 per day workouts. This was the KEY to success for my
wife Teresa. When she started doing 2 a days she really started to shred her
body and look like this:
Here is what we did just yesterday. At lunch time I partnered with
my good friend Tom. (Tom is in his mid-50’s and a super fit guy) The workout
was for time once through. One person works at a time:
- 100 front squats (115 lbs)
- 80 burpee box jumps
- 60 chest to bar pull-ups
- 4k row
- 2 mile run.
We did it in about 48 minutes.
Later on I grabbed my competition partner Jarrett and I did it
again. The only change was that we did thrusters (95 lbs) instead of front
squats; plus we did it in 43 minutes.
Two tough workouts in one day. It’s how RESULTS happen.
TIP #4: Squat deeper, do hand release push-ups, do chest to bar
pull-ups and other more advanced versions of things that you already do.
Whatever you normally do for a workout just do something a little more during that
time. You will be amazing how this helps your fitness level. Almost everything
we do can be made just a little harder.
TIP #5: Compete! Nothing, and I mean NOTHING bring out the
intensity like a little competition. You can organize some competition yourself
or sign up for something. This will help you push harder or perhaps learn some
new exercises!
TIP #6: Lift heavy. Many people shy away from lifting heavy for
good reason. It can be a little intimating and it can be a little dangerous and
scary! It doesn’t have to be thought! Start with what you can do comfortably and
go from there! There are many types of lifts that you can do “heavy”. Get with
a competent instructor and let he or she show you the way.
TIP #7: Carry around heavy stuff, go long, play sports and other
things that get your heart rate up for a long time. Exercise doesn’t have to be
limited to what you normally see at the gym. Be creative. Do something different.
If you are breathing hard then it’s a GREAT workout. A few weeks back we played
burpee baseball. A homerun meant everybody else did burpees. A strike and YOU
did burpees! Recently I carried a heavy ball 800 meters while dropping the ball
doing a 400m meter run every 3 minutes. It was challenging but fun like working
out SHOULD BE.
